INTRODUCTION TO SUSTAINABLE
TRANSPORTATION SYSTEMS
Sustainable transportation systems encompass integrated approaches aimed
at meeting the mobility needs of society while minimizing adverse
environmental, social, and economic impacts. At its core, sustainable
transportation seeks to provide safe, efficient, and accessible movement of
people and goods without compromising the ability of future generations to
meet their transportation needs.

CORE CONCEPTS AND DEFINITIONS

The concept of sustainable transportation is grounded in the balance of three
key pillars:

• Environmental sustainability: Reducing greenhouse gas emissions, air
and noise pollution, and reliance on non-renewable energy sources.
• Social sustainability: Ensuring equitable access to transportation
services, promoting public health, and enhancing community livability.
• Economic sustainability: Achieving cost-effective operations and
maintenance while supporting economic growth and job creation.

Together, these pillars guide the development and evaluation of
transportation modes and policies that favor long-term resilience and
inclusivity.

IMPORTANCE AND CHALLENGES

The imperative for sustainable transportation arises from the significant
environmental footprint and social inequities associated with conventional

,transportation systems, which are often dominated by private fossil-fuel
vehicles. Current challenges include:

• High dependency on oil and contribution to climate change.
• Urban congestion and associated economic losses.
• Insufficient infrastructure supporting active and public transportation.
• Social disparities limiting access for vulnerable populations.
• Integration of emerging technologies within existing frameworks.

FOUNDATIONS FOR SUSTAINABLE MODES AND PLANNING

Addressing these challenges requires a multi-faceted approach involving
mode shifts towards public transit, walking, and cycling; deployment of low-
emission vehicles such as electric and hydrogen-powered transport; and
advanced planning techniques like transit-oriented development and smart
